Subject: On-call handover — Tilecrab prefetcher

Hey, quick handover. The Tilecrab map-tile prefetcher has been flaky since Thursday's cache bump — plugin authors may see slow first loads on coastal zoom levels. There's a known workaround pinned in the plugin docs. If third-party folks report anything weirder than latency, don't debug their plugins yourself; point them to the Tilecrab maintainers here.

escalation mailbox, kaweg-kahif: druwyn.sordor@nelvroworks.corp

// WAVEFORM_PREVIEW_BUCKETS: number of amplitude buckets rendered in the
// Softreel audio preview strip. Support note: customers reporting "flat"
// or "blocky" waveforms are almost always on clients older than the
// bucket-count change — the server now emits 1,024 buckets, and legacy
// clients downsample poorly. Do not advise clearing caches; it won't
// help. Instead, confirm the client version and escalate if it's current,
// since that indicates a real rendering defect. The server build that
// introduced this value is noted below.

session token of kahog-bahif = htk9_f63daec35

## v2.8.1 — Setting renamed

Renamed `WS_RETRY_MS` to `SOCKET_RECONNECT_INTERVAL_MS` in Hollowfen's gateway. The old name masked a bug where reconnect attempts after a dropped websocket ignored backoff and hammered the broker. Reviewers: verify the migration shim logs a deprecation warning exactly once. Note the reconnect handshake now requires the signing credential, so your local env must include the following line.

vault entry, fadup-tagag: RELAY_SECRET8=2fd92179

### Runbook: Hot-reload on Quillbox

Quick refresher for the sync: Quillbox watches its config file and applies changes on the fly, usually within a few seconds. If a reload fails validation it keeps running on the old values and logs a warning, so nothing falls over mid-change. Handy for tuning rate limits live. Here's what's currently reloadable, with defaults:

service settings:
[sorys]
port = 8000
team = eliius
host = sorys.novacstack.example
region = south-3
access_code = ac_f66665
timeout_ms = 250